EVALUSI KINERJA SIMPANG BERSINYAL JALAN MAGELANG KM 5 DENGAN METODE MKJI 1997
Abstract
Magelang street KM 5 intersection is one of the intersection which connecting to many transportation destinations. This research is aims to analyze the performance of intersection based on degree of saturation (DS) and delay. Furthermore, aims of this research is to determine the right alternative to solve the problems contained in the intersection, and know the performance of intersections in the next 5 years. The field observation was conducted 2 times on Monday and Sunday for 12 hours from 06.00-18.00 pm using the camera for traffic recording. According the field observation, time of peak hour on Monday are at 4:00 pm to 05:00 pm and on Sunday are at 3:00 pm to 4:00 pm. When all data have been obtained it will be analyzed according to MKJI 1997. The results of performance analysis on the existing condition show the result is less good. The highest DS was in the West arm which is 0,92 with the capacity of 413 smp/hour, the queue length reaches 143,98 m, and the delay is 77,2 sec/smp. To improve the performance of intersection, 2 alternatives were made: rearrangement of traffic cycle cycles, and 3 phase changes into 4 phases. After the analysis, the maximum problem solving alternative is Alternative I which is the value of delay is decrease to 32% and the value of DS is decrease to 75%. From the results obtained for the next 5 years, for 2019 and 2020 the value of DS on the north, south and west approach has exceeded the requirements but in the 2021-2022 the value of DS on the every approach has exceeded the requirements which is DS>0,75. The intersection delay at 2018-2020 almost on every intersection arms are at the D category but at the 2021-2022 almost on every intersection arms are at the E category.
